Home foundation leveling services are designed to address issues related to the stability and alignment of a property's foundation. These services typically involve assessing the current condition of the foundation, identifying areas of settlement or movement, and implementing corrective measures to restore proper support. The process may include the installation of piers, underpinning, or other structural supports to lift and stabilize the foundation, ensuring the building remains secure and level.
These services help resolve common problems such as uneven floors, cracks in walls, sticking doors or windows, and visible shifts in the structure. Over time, soil movement, moisture changes, or poor initial construction can cause a foundation to settle unevenly, leading to potential structural damage. Foundation leveling aims to prevent further deterioration, mitigate safety concerns, and reduce the likelihood of costly repairs in the future.

The overview below groups typical Home Foundation Leveling proj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Mesquite, TX.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Foundation Repair Costs - The typical cost range for foundation leveling services varies from $2,000 to $7,000, depending on the extent of the damage and the size of the property. For example, repairing a small home may cost around $2,500, while larger structures could reach $6,500 or more.
Per-Project Pricing - Many local pros charge a flat fee for foundation leveling projects, which can range from $3,000 to $10,000. The final price depends on factors such as soil conditions, accessibility, and the number of piers needed.
Hourly Rates - Some service providers may offer hourly rates for foundation leveling, typically between $75 and $150 per hour. The total cost will depend on the project's complexity and duration, often spanning several days for larger jobs.
Additional Expenses - Costs for foundation leveling can increase with additional work like soil stabilization or waterproofing, adding $1,000 to $3,000 to the overall price. Contact local pros for detailed estimates tailored to specific property conditions.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are signs that a home may need foundation leveling? Ind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, doors or windows that stick, and noticeable gaps around the foundation.
How long does foundation leveling typically take? The duration varies depending on the extent of the settlement, but most projects can be completed within a few days.
Is foundation leveling a disruptive process? The process may involve some minor disturbances to the interior or exterior of the home, but experienced service providers aim to minimize disruptions.
Can foundation leveling prevent future structural issues? Proper leveling can help stabilize the foundation and may reduce the risk of further damage, though it does not eliminate all potential issues.
